Unit ID
e73F6zLqfl3HtH9ksjD+79jNG/Qb0TkbsXQ9iVhUhQc=
Received
18.06.2025 18:39:16
Confirmation delay (full node)
1 second
Confirmation delay (light node)
1 second
Messages
Payments
Data feed
bitcoin_hash: 00000000000000000009f901d6a7a133261eece13c5ef5cc7a25355a4b1e3bb7
bitcoin_height: 508888
bitcoin_merkle: uaAEh8YfLSO63jIT/3LJlCT4HADtQp1Jh3vJyXRr8xc=
random508888: 57126
Technical information
Fees:
650 bytes
(344 headers, 306 payload)
Level:1889303
Witnessed level:1889295
Main chain index:1874442
Latest included mc index:1874441
Status:stable/confirmed/final